The new CCCL will be re-drawn in January of 2010. If you are on the market for a Gulf front lot at Cape San Blas north you should consider a deep water front lot where the building pad is landward of this line. The alternative will a First tier lot which in most cases are landward of the CCCL and out of the flood plain (X flood zone)
